Clinical Content Specialist - Nursing (Nurse Educator) Wolters Kluwer R0050992 LOCATION: Southeastern U.S. (GA, KY, SC, NC, AL, TN, FL, and VA) SUMMARY We're seeking aClinical Content Specialist - Nursingto join our dynamic team and help advance our mission of empowering nursing faculty and students through innovative educational resources. As a recognized leader in the Nursing Education space, we are committed to driving excellence in teaching and learning by equipping educators with tools that foster student success and readiness for clinical practice. This role blends academic expertise with practical experience in nursing education, emphasizing evidence-based strategies and adult learning principles. The Clinical Content Specialist will play a key role in supporting faculty adoption of best practices, integrating our solutions into curricula, and preparing students for licensure and professional practice. The ideal candidate is a collaborative, strategic thinker who thrives in a fast-paced environment and is passionate about improving nursing education. Responsibilities include faculty training/coaching, product integration, public speaking, and cross-functional collaboration with internal teams and external stakeholders. You will report to the Manager, Clinical Content- Nursing. RESPONSIBILITIES • Collaborate with cross-functional teams and external partners to deliver strategic, high-impact faculty engagement, ensuring effective integration of Lippincott and NurseTim products and services into nursing curricula. • Contribute to product updates and collaborate with the nursing education team to ensure alignment with academic needs • Apply analytical thinking to address challenges in nursing education and promote student success • Collaborate in a team-based environment to develop solutions, drive initiatives, and achieve strategic goals • Stay informed on trends in nursing education and their implications for student outcomes • Champion innovation in preparing future nurses for a rapidly evolving healthcare landscape QUALIFICATIONS Education: Master of Science in Nursing (MSN) Licensure: Active, unencumbered RN license Experience: • Minimum 5 years of experience in nursing education • Demonstrated teaching experience in academic nursing, with expertise in curriculum design, assessment, instructional strategies, and learning technologies Key Competencies • Exceptional written, verbal, and presentation skills • interpersonal skills for building relationships with faculty, academic administrators, and internal teams • Proficiency in educational technology and platforms • Deep understanding of NCLEX, adult learning theory (andragogy), and clinical judgment development • Ability to analyze educational challenges and implement evidence-based solutions • Embraces change and innovation in education and organizational processes • Focused on creating efficiencies and standardization to enhance client and company outcomes • Familiarity with Lippincott, NurseThink, and NurseTim products preferred TRAVEL:Up to 50% for client training, coaching, meetings, and conferences #LI-Remote Applicants may be required to appear onsite at a Wolters Kluwer office as part of the recruitment process.
